Abstract The newly developed computerized Constructive Multiple‐choice Testing system is introduced. The system combines short answer (SA) and multiple‐choice (MC) formats by asking examinees to respond to the same question twice, first in the SA format, and then in the MC format. This manipulation was employed to collect information about the two different formats with no significant increase in testing time. A new computerized testing system, which facilitates the use of short-answer-type testing, has been developed. In this system, the question of a multiple-choice problem is presented first, and the options appear briefly on the request of the test taker. The crux of this manipulation is to force students to solve the problem as if they were solving an open-ended question but to respond in a multiple-choice format. To examine the system's usefulness as a learning aid, 2 experiments were performed.

This study compared undergraduate students’ learning gains attained through student-led discussions with those acquired through teacher-led discussions in students who had previously engaged in a different learning activity. A total of 305 undergraduate students participated in the study. It was found that prediscussion activities yielded differential student outcomes depending on the applied combination. For causal knowledge to be worth learning, it must remain valid when that knowledge is applied. Because unknown background causes are potentially present, and may vary across the learning and application contexts, extricating the strength of a candidate cause requires an assumption regarding the decomposition of the observed outcome into the unobservable influences from the candidate and from background causes.
